Mare's Tail is a fascinating piece from 1969 that's definitely off the beaten path. The film spins this surreal narrative that starts with the flick of a mare’s tail, leading into a stream of dreamlike visuals that feel like they're pulling directly from the cosmos. It's got this odd pacing, almost hypnotic, that lingers on each image, allowing you to really soak in the atmosphere. The practical effects, though limited, create this distinct charm that feels both experimental and tactile. You might not find much about the director, but the anonymity somehow adds to its mystique. There's a certain vibe here, like you're peering into someone's unique vision of the universe.
Mare's Tail remains a rare find for collectors, often floating under the radar due to its enigmatic nature and lack of mainstream recognition. Various formats have appeared over the years, but the scarcity of reliable copies has kept its interest alive among those who appreciate underground cinema. The film's unusual themes and atmosphere often spark deep discussions in collector circles, making it a curious piece to seek out for those who relish the obscure.
